Why Pipe Upgrades Matter in Englewood
Plumbing infrastructure has a direct impact on water quality, interior comfort, and the longevity of finishes and fixtures. Englewood’s water supply contains mineral traces that can accelerate corrosion in certain pipe materials, while fluctuating temperatures may stress joints and seals over time. A proactive pipe upgrade mitigates these risks, ensuring steady water pressure, minimizing leaks, and delivering clean water to every fixture.
Key motivations for an Englewood pipe upgrade include:
- Preventing water damage from hidden leaks
- Improving water taste, odor, and clarity
- Meeting or exceeding current building standards
- Boosting energy efficiency for hot-water distribution
- Adding resale appeal and peace of mind for future buyers
Signs Your Property Needs a Pipe Upgrade
Recognizing early warning signs allows owners to schedule an orderly upgrade rather than an emergency repair.
Visible and Sensory Indicators
- Discolored or rusty water upon startup
- Persistent metallic or earthy odors
- Stains on walls, ceilings, or baseboards
- Noticeably lower water pressure at multiple fixtures
Performance and Maintenance Clues
- Frequent pinhole leaks requiring patch jobs
- Repeated clogs stemming from internal pipe scaling
- Temperature swings when using simultaneous fixtures
- Outdated materials such as galvanized steel or polybutylene
Inspection and Testing Alerts
- Evidence of exterior corrosion or pitting
- Elevated lead or copper readings in water tests
- Pipes lacking required insulation in exposed areas
- Non-compliant fittings uncovered during remodels or additions
Common Pipe Materials in Englewood Properties
Each generation of construction has used distinct plumbing materials. Understanding these materials helps determine the proper upgrade strategy.
Galvanized Steel
Galvanized pipes can last 40–60 years, yet mineral build-up and interior rust eventually compromise flow. Replacement is generally recommended once these pipes reach end-of-life.
Copper
Copper’s durability makes it a long-term favorite, but it can develop pinhole leaks from pitting corrosion, especially when water acidity or soil conditions are aggressive.
PEX (Cross-Linked Polyethylene)
Modern PEX offers flexibility, freeze resistance, and reduced installation time. It is frequently chosen for repipes when routing through existing walls without major demolition.
CPVC
Chlorinated polyvinyl chloride handles hot-water demands well but may become brittle over decades. CPVC upgrades often occur during kitchen or bathroom remodels to consolidate service life.
Polybutylene
Installed in homes built from the late 1970s through mid-1990s, polybutylene is prone to sudden failure. Replacement with PEX or copper is strongly advised.

Advanced Inspection Tools Used by HEP
Modern technology allows HEP to detect vulnerabilities before they evolve into costly failures.
Electronic Leak Detection
Acoustic sensors and infrared cameras pinpoint micro-leaks hidden in walls or beneath slabs. Locating these weaknesses informs a more precise upgrade plan, avoiding unnecessary demolition.
Pipe Wall Thickness Scanning
Ultrasonic thickness gauges measure the remaining wall thickness of metallic pipes. Readings below established safety thresholds trigger targeted replacement, extending the life of sections still in good condition and optimizing material use.

Long-Term Advantages of a Professional Pipe Upgrade
Water Quality and Health Safety
Old pipes can introduce rust, lead, or biofilm into the water supply. Upgrading eliminates these hazards, providing fresher water for drinking, cooking, and bathing.
Energy Conservation
Insulated, correctly sized lines reduce heat loss and cut wait times for hot water, lowering utility consumption.
Structural Protection
Leaks hidden behind walls or under slabs can cause rot, mold, and foundation damage. Modern piping, combined with proper pressure regulation, guards against these costly problems.
Property Value
Prospective buyers view a recent full-home repipe as a premium feature, comparable to a new roof or HVAC system.

Maintenance Best Practices After an Upgrade
While new pipes demand less attention, periodic checks sustain optimal performance.
Routine Visual Inspections
- Check exposed lines for condensation or corrosion.
- Verify insulation remains intact in attics and crawl spaces.
- Examine shut-off valves annually for smooth operation.
System Flushing
Sediment can still form in water heaters or branches with low flow. Flushing appliances and fixtures prolongs service life.
Water Quality Testing
Annual sampling confirms no unusual mineral changes have occurred, protecting not only pipes but also appliances and fixtures.
Pressure Monitoring
Install a pressure gauge at an exterior hose bib to ensure municipal pressure remains within safe limits, preventing strain on seals and joints.
